Interior issues like burst pipelines and also overflows can result in emergency situation flooding. Maintain on checking out to find out what you can when dealing with emergency flooding.
1. Switch Off Key Water Valve
Pipes can burst due to freezing temperatures, high stress, clog, water heating system concerns, and also various other elements. No matter the cause, you have to act rapidly to make certain permeable house materials, appliances, and home furnishings do not absorb the water, resulting in damages.
2. Shut Off the Circuit Breaker
With a large flood, you need to see to it the power is out. Water is a conductor, and if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can create injuries or casualties. Turn off the circuit breaker to prevent electrocution. If you can refrain from doing it, make a fast phone call to the power firm to close the key line. Maintain the power off till excess water is gone.
3. Move Vital Wet Times
When it concerns saving your home furnishings as well as home appliances, time is of the essence. Hence, you have to relocate whatever whet possessions you can from the damaged location to a dry area. This prevents more damage due to the fact that the longer they soak in water, the a lot more considerable the trouble.
4. Paper the Degree of Damage
Bear in mind of all the damage inflicted by the ruptured pipeline. You can make a note of notes, take pictures, and also gather videos. This is a wonderful way to supply evidence to accumulate insurance claims on your home insurance policy coverage. With documents, you can likewise obtain a clear photo of the level of the damage.
5. Remove Water ASAP
You have to obtain rid of excess water as quickly as possible. Must there be a huge quantity of standing water, you might require a water pump for removal. When marginal water is left, you can soak up the rest with old tee shirts or towels.
6. Dry the Location
Focus on drying the affected areas. If the weather is enjoyable, open windows and doors to boost air flow. You can likewise set up electrical followers as well as put them in the greatest setup. A dehumidifier additionally operates in securing moisture to prevent mold as well as molds.
7. Deal with Professionals
When you experience substantial water damage because of emergency situation flooding from a burst pipe, you can collaborate with a remediation specialist to restore and refurbish your residence. Most of all, don't fail to remember to call a reputable plumbing technician to fix the burst pipe and examine the remainder of your piping system. Otherwise, all your clean-up will be provided pointless.

Enduring the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Preparations
If you reside in a storm-prone area, you must be used by now on what to do, where to go as well as what to need to be prepared for poor weather condition. If you're not made use of to obtaining pummeled by high winds and difficult rainfall, you probably don't have an idea how best to face a storm situation.
For starters, tornados do not simply come without a caution. Weather stations check the ambience all the time. If a tornado is possible, they will release 2 kinds of warnings:
Storm watch-- is issued when there is a feasible tornado in your area. You possibly will be experiencing a dark, gloomy sky, an unusually gusty day and some rainfall. The storm might or may not come, but this is the time to maintain tuned to your local radio for information and updates.
Storm warning-- is released when a storm is headed towards your location. By that time, the streets can be flooded and website traffic is poor. You don't desire to be caught in your cars and truck in poor climate.
Blizzard-- generally happens in winter as well as suggests heavy snow, solid winds and wind chill. When a caution is issued, prevent taking a trip as much as possible and stay inside. There is no usage revealing on your own outdoors where you might obtain entraped in traffic or in places where you will be difficult to reach or even worse, locate.
For all our innovation, no person can quit a tornado from coming. The only method to survive it is to be prepared to deal with the emergency situation. Things don't always go bad throughout tornados, but climate is unforeseeable and also anything can happen. To help you get ready for a tornado emergency, here are a few ideas:
Spruce up.
Use enough clothes to keep on your own cozy. Warm may not be available in your house so get extra layers as well as blankets to maintain your body temperature level adequately.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ks as well as boots ready.
Have food all set.
Emergency stipulations are a have to during storm emergencies. If the storm gets also negative and also the roads are flooded, you will have a difficulty going out to the grocery store shops.
Maintain containers of water helpful. Clean water may be tough to find by during really negative problems and the most awful point you can do is experience dehydration since you were not prepared. Keep a supply of at the very least one gallon for each individual each day that will last for 3 to 4 days.
Load the bathtub.
You'll need a lot more water for washing as well as flushing the bathrooms. When the power is out, your water pump won't operate, so best load your bath tub, water containers and also pails with water. If you have small children in your home, take precautions by covering deep containers as well as maintaining youngsters away from the shower room unless necessary.
Emergency set
Have a clinical or very first kit all set and make sure it's freshly-stocked. It must include an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ton spheres, Q-tips, medicated plasters and required medications. It's likewise a excellent idea to have an additional kit in your vehicle.
If any person in your household is under unique medication, make sure you have enough supplies to last till after the tornado mores than as well as medication stores are open.
Lights off
Anticipate power blackouts throughout storm emergency situations. You will not have any type of electrical energy, so stock on candle lights, flashlights as well as emergency lights. Have added fresh batteries as well as matches in case you go out.
If you can't activate the TV, have a battery-powered radio tuned in to a terminal that covers your area. Media will certainly monitor the storm as well as will keep you upgraded.
You might require hot water throughout the duration when power is not yet offered, so maintain a small storage tank of gas about just in case. Your outside barbecue grill will do well.
Obtain an alternate shelter.
If you assume your home will certainly endure considerably, it's a great suggestion to take into consideration an alternate shelter. It could be an emptying facility or an additional residence or building that is safer. Ensure you have sufficient gas in your storage tank in case you need to get out of your home as well as relocation someplace. Keep to a higher ground where you have better chances of being safe and dry.
